CamSoda's 'O-Cast' Offers New Way to Climax

NEW YORK — Live cam platform CamSoda today launched an online marketplace that offers a catalog of simulated oral sex recordings and virtual licks.

The virtual cunnilingus recordings, created by female and adult stars, models and amateurs, are placed on CamSoda’s new O-Cast pages.

Once users select the recording they want to use after figuring out what they desire, they purchase it and download it onto their Lovense Lush Bluetooth egg vibrator that is then inserted into the vagina and mimics the recorded tactile movements. An app, via desktop, iOS and Android, helps facilitate the recordings and licks.

"Following the successful launch of BlowCast, or what many referred to as the 'iTunes of Blowjobs,' we wanted to extend our offering to women in commemoration of Women's History Month," said Darren Press, vice president of CamSoda. "As the world's best adult cam site, we want to continually extend our technological offering to our fans, providing them with legitimate, futuristic innovations that enhance their lives and provide immense pleasure.

“We're especially excited to announce the launch of O-Cast, which will have women around the world climaxing courtesy of their favorite porn star, cam model and the average Jane or Joe,” Press said. “Users can put their oral skills to the ultimate test, using their tongues to record their very own cunnilingus and hopefully bring out women's O-faces."

Press said that all the recordings will be available for free of charge through March 31. Beginning April 1, the recordings will be available for purchase for 99 cents each.

The launch of O-Cast follows CamSoda's successful launch of BlowCast, an on-demand marketplace that offers a catalog of simulated blowjobs, experienced via teledildonics.

Last year, CamSoda launched an interactive, live streaming virtual reality camming experience that allows users to consume adult content  from virtual reality headsets. 

The company, founded three years ago, since has debuted Holo-Cam, its streaming technology that enables users to watch live, 3D interactive holographic cam shows and OhRoma, a VR experience that incorporates smell.
